Trang chủ / Trung tâm blog / Làm thế nào để vô hiệu hóa "Adopt a Signature" và buộc "Draw Signature" trong API?

Làm thế nào để vô hiệu hóa "Adopt a Signature" và buộc sử dụng "Draw Signature" trong API?

Shunfang
2026-03-06
3 phút
Twitter Facebook Linkedin

Điều hướng các tùy chọn chữ ký trong API chữ ký điện tử: Hướng dẫn thực tế

Trong bối cảnh các thỏa thuận kỹ thuật số không ngừng phát triển, các doanh nghiệp ngày càng dựa vào các nền tảng chữ ký điện tử để hợp lý hóa quy trình làm việc, đồng thời đảm bảo tuân thủ và kiểm soát người dùng. Một thách thức phổ biến là tùy chỉnh trải nghiệm ký thông qua API, đặc biệt là kiểm soát cách người ký cung cấp chữ ký của họ. Bài viết này khám phá các chi tiết kỹ thuật của việc tắt tùy chọn "Adopt a Signature" và buộc "Draw Signature" thông qua tích hợp API, tham khảo các nền tảng đã được thiết lập như DocuSign. Từ góc độ kinh doanh, việc tùy chỉnh như vậy có thể tăng cường bảo mật, giảm thiểu ma sát trong các quy trình ký số lượng lớn và phù hợp với các chính sách xác thực của tổ chức. Chúng ta sẽ mở rộng sang các quan sát thị trường và thông tin chi tiết về cạnh tranh sau khi khám phá các chi tiết triển khai.

Top DocuSign Alternatives in 2026

Hiểu các phương pháp ký trong API chữ ký điện tử

API chữ ký điện tử (như API do DocuSign cung cấp) cung cấp cho các nhà phát triển khả năng kiểm soát chi tiết giao diện ký. "Adopt a Signature" thường cho phép người dùng chọn từ các phông chữ hoặc chữ ký cách điệu được thiết lập sẵn, điều này có thể thuận tiện nhưng có thể không đáp ứng các yêu cầu tuân thủ nghiêm ngặt trong các ngành được quản lý như tài chính hoặc chăm sóc sức khỏe. Ngược lại, "Draw Signature" yêu cầu người dùng vẽ chữ ký theo cách thủ công bằng bút cảm ứng hoặc chuột, cung cấp một phương thức nhập cá nhân hóa và có thể xác minh hơn. Bằng cách buộc tùy chọn này thông qua API, bạn có thể đảm bảo tính nhất quán và giảm thiểu các rủi ro liên quan đến chữ ký tự động hoặc mẫu.

Từ góc độ kinh doanh, các doanh nghiệp áp dụng các tùy chỉnh này thường nhằm mục đích cân bằng trải nghiệm người dùng với khả năng kiểm toán. Trong môi trường rủi ro cao, chữ ký viết tay cung cấp giá trị bằng chứng mạnh mẽ hơn vì chúng nắm bắt các đặc điểm sinh trắc học độc đáo. Tuy nhiên, việc đạt được điều này đòi hỏi các lệnh gọi API chính xác để tránh các hành vi mặc định bao gồm nhiều tùy chọn.


Đang so sánh các nền tảng chữ ký điện tử với DocuSign hoặc Adobe Sign?

eSignGlobal cung cấp các giải pháp chữ ký điện tử linh hoạt và tiết kiệm chi phí hơn, với tuân thủ toàn cầu, giá cả minh bạch và quy trình giới thiệu nhanh hơn.

👉 Bắt đầu dùng thử miễn phí


Tắt "Adopt a Signature" và buộc "Draw Signature" trong DocuSign API

API chữ ký điện tử của DocuSign là một công cụ mạnh mẽ để nhúng chức năng ký vào các ứng dụng, hỗ trợ các điểm cuối RESTful để tạo phong bì và quản lý người ký. Để tắt "Adopt a Signature" và buộc "Draw Signature", các nhà phát triển phải định cấu hình các thành phần ký ở cấp độ tab hoặc trường trong quá trình tạo phong bì. Quá trình này liên quan đến Envelopes API, đặc biệt là khi xác định các tab SignHere hoặc các trường chữ ký.

Hướng dẫn triển khai từng bước

  1. Điều kiện tiên quyết và thiết lập:

    • Đảm bảo bạn có tài khoản nhà phát triển DocuSign và thông tin xác thực API (khóa tích hợp, ID tài khoản và ID người dùng). Truy cập API thông qua Trung tâm nhà phát triển DocuSign.
    • Sử dụng REST API v2.1 vì đây là tiêu chuẩn hiện tại cho các hoạt động phong bì. DocuSign eSign SDK (dành cho Java, .NET, Python, v.v.) đơn giản hóa việc xác thực thông qua OAuth 2.0.
    • Hiểu cấu trúc phong bì: Phong bì chứa tài liệu, người nhận (người ký) và các tab (các trường như chữ ký).
  2. Tạo phong bì bằng tab chữ ký tùy chỉnh:

    • Khởi tạo yêu cầu tạo phong bì thông qua điểm cuối POST /envelopes.
    • Trong phần thân yêu cầu, hãy xác định người nhận và đính kèm signHereTab cho trường chữ ký.
    • Buộc khóa: Đặt thuộc tính signatureType. DocuSign hỗ trợ các loại như "DRAW" cho chữ ký viết tay. Để tắt "Adopt a Signature" (thuộc tùy chọn gõ hoặc cách điệu), hãy định cấu hình rõ ràng các tab để chỉ giới hạn ở vẽ.

    Đoạn tải trọng JSON mẫu cho người nhận và tab (sử dụng REST API):

    {
      "status": "sent",
      "emailSubject": "Please sign this document",
      "documents": [
        {
          "documentBase64": "BASE64_ENCODED_DOCUMENT",
          "name": "Agreement.pdf",
          "fileExtension": "pdf",
          "documentId": "1"
        }
      ],
      "recipients": {
        "signers": [
          {
            "email": "signer@example.com",
            "name": "John Doe",
            "recipientId": "1",
            "tabs": {
              "signHereTabs": [
                {
                  "anchorString": "/SigHere/",
                  "documentId": "1",
                  "pageNumber": "1",
                  "signatureType": "DRAW",  // Forces draw-only mode
                  "optional": "false",
                  "ignoreIfUnused": "false",
                  "allowSignersToDecline": "false"  // Prevents opting out
                }
              ]
            }
          }
        ]
      },
      "eventNotification": {
        // Optional: Webhook for status updates
      }
    }
    
    • Ở đây, signatureType: "DRAW" giới hạn người ký chỉ vẽ. UI mặc định của DocuSign bao gồm các tùy chọn như gõ, vẽ tay hoặc tải lên hình ảnh, nhưng chỉ định "DRAW" sẽ ẩn các tùy chọn thay thế như "Adopt a Signature" trong chế độ xem chữ ký nhúng.
  3. Chữ ký nhúng để kiểm soát trải nghiệm:

    • Đối với chữ ký trong ứng dụng (ví dụ: thông qua iframe), hãy sử dụng điểm cuối /envelopes/{envelopeId}/views/recipient để tạo URL chữ ký.

    • Đính kèm các tham số truy vấn trong yêu cầu: Đặt SignatureType=DRAW trong cấu hình chế độ xem người nhận để tăng cường giới hạn.

    • cURL mẫu cho chế độ xem nhúng:

      curl -X POST "https://demo.docusign.net/restapi/v2.1/accounts/{accountId}/envelopes/{envelopeId}/views/recipient"
      -H "Authorization: Bearer {accessToken}"
      -H "Content-Type: application/json"
      -d '{
        "returnUrl": "https://yourapp.com/return",
        "userName": "John Doe",
        "email": "signer@example.com",
        "clientUserId": "1000",
        "signatureType": "DRAW"  // Enforces draw in embedded session
      }'
      
    • Điều này trả về một URL trong đó nghi thức ký được định cấu hình trước chỉ để vẽ, bỏ qua lời nhắc áp dụng kiểu.

  4. Cấu hình và giới hạn nâng cao:

    • Buộc có điều kiện: Sử dụng conditionalFields trong các tab để áp dụng các quy tắc dựa trên các hành động trước đó (ví dụ: chỉ vẽ sau khi xác thực).
    • Cân nhắc trên thiết bị di động: Trên các thiết bị cảm ứng, "DRAW" sử dụng đầu vào canvas; kiểm tra khả năng tương thích để tránh quay lại các tùy chọn gõ.
    • Hạn ngạch API: Theo các gói API của DocuSign (ví dụ: Advanced có giá 5.760 đô la mỗi năm cho các chức năng hàng loạt), việc tạo phong bì được tính vào hạn ngạch (cơ bản khoảng 100/tháng). Vượt quá sẽ phát sinh phí đo lường.
    • Kiểm tra và tuân thủ: Luôn kiểm tra trong hộp cát DocuSign. Đối với việc sử dụng được quản lý, hãy đảm bảo chữ ký viết tay tuân thủ các tiêu chuẩn như Đạo luật ESIGN (Hoa Kỳ) hoặc eIDAS (EU), trong đó đầu vào sinh trắc học tăng cường khả năng không thể chối cãi.
    • Các cạm bẫy phổ biến: Nếu signatureType bị bỏ qua, mặc định bao gồm tất cả các phương pháp. Ngoài ra, các mẫu thương hiệu tùy chỉnh có thể ghi đè các giới hạn UI—xem xét thông qua Templates API.
  5. Các phương pháp hay nhất về tích hợp:

    • Sử dụng webhook (thông qua Connect API) để theo dõi việc hoàn thành và xác minh tính toàn vẹn của chữ ký viết tay.
    • Để có khả năng mở rộng, hãy sử dụng SDK trong các ngôn ngữ như Node.js hoặc Python để triển khai: ví dụ: envelope_definition.add_sign_here_tab(SignatureType='draw').
    • Tác động kinh doanh: Thiết lập này làm giảm tỷ lệ bỏ chữ ký từ 20-30% trong các quy trình được kiểm soát, đồng thời tăng cường dấu vết kiểm toán, theo các tiêu chuẩn ngành.

Việc triển khai các bước này thường mất 1-2 ngày đối với một nhà phát triển có kinh nghiệm, nhưng nó cho phép các doanh nghiệp tùy chỉnh trải nghiệm cho các ngành yêu cầu tính xác thực cao như pháp lý hoặc mua sắm.

Tổng quan về các nền tảng chữ ký điện tử chính

Thị trường chữ ký điện tử có giá trị hơn 10 tỷ đô la vào năm 2025, được thúc đẩy bởi chuyển đổi kỹ thuật số và làm việc từ xa. Các nền tảng như DocuSign dẫn đầu với hệ sinh thái API toàn diện, nhưng các giải pháp thay thế cung cấp các lợi thế đa dạng về giá cả, tuân thủ và trọng tâm khu vực. Dưới đây, chúng ta xem xét các đối thủ cạnh tranh chính từ góc độ kinh doanh trung lập, làm nổi bật khả năng API của họ để tùy chỉnh chữ ký.

DocuSign: Tiêu chuẩn doanh nghiệp

DocuSign thống trị thị trường với các sản phẩm chữ ký điện tử và API, hỗ trợ hơn 1 triệu khách hàng với các tích hợp. API dành cho nhà phát triển của nó bao gồm các chức năng nâng cao như Bulk Send và PowerForms, hỗ trợ các quy trình làm việc chữ ký tùy chỉnh. Giá bắt đầu từ 600 đô la mỗi năm cho gói Starter API, mở rộng đến cấp doanh nghiệp tùy chỉnh. Mặc dù phù hợp để sử dụng trên toàn cầu, nhưng độ trễ và chi phí trên mỗi chỗ ngồi ở Châu Á-Thái Bình Dương có thể thách thức khả năng mở rộng khu vực.

image

Adobe Sign: Trọng tâm tích hợp liền mạch

Adobe Sign, một phần của Adobe Document Cloud, vượt trội trong các quy trình làm việc sáng tạo và doanh nghiệp, tích hợp tự nhiên với Acrobat và các công cụ của Microsoft. API của nó hỗ trợ việc buộc chữ ký tương tự như DocuSign, sử dụng các điểm cuối REST để thiết lập chế độ "chỉ vẽ" thông qua cấu hình trường. Các gói bắt đầu từ 10 đô la mỗi tháng/người dùng cho các gói cá nhân đến tùy chỉnh doanh nghiệp, nhấn mạnh sự tiện lợi cho các quy trình chuyên sâu về PDF. Tuy nhiên, các chức năng API nâng cao yêu cầu các cấp cao hơn và tuân thủ toàn cầu mạnh mẽ nhưng ít chuyên môn hóa hơn trong hệ sinh thái Châu Á-Thái Bình Dương.

image

eSignGlobal: Đối thủ cạnh tranh cho Châu Á-Thái Bình Dương

eSignGlobal tự định vị mình là một giải pháp thay thế tiết kiệm chi phí, hỗ trợ tuân thủ ở 100 quốc gia chính trên toàn cầu, với lợi thế đặc biệt ở Châu Á-Thái Bình Dương (APAC). Bối cảnh chữ ký điện tử ở Châu Á-Thái Bình Dương bị phân mảnh, với các tiêu chuẩn cao và quy định nghiêm ngặt, đòi hỏi các giải pháp tích hợp hệ sinh thái—khác với các mô hình dựa trên khung ESIGN (Hoa Kỳ) hoặc eIDAS (EU), dựa vào xác minh email hoặc tự khai báo. Ở Châu Á-Thái Bình Dương, các nền tảng phải cho phép tích hợp phần cứng/API sâu với danh tính kỹ thuật số của chính phủ đối với doanh nghiệp (G2B), một rào cản kỹ thuật vượt xa các quy chuẩn của phương Tây.

eSignGlobal giải quyết vấn đề này bằng cách hỗ trợ gốc các công cụ như iAM Smart của Hồng Kông và Singpass của Singapore, đảm bảo chữ ký liền mạch và có tính ràng buộc về mặt pháp lý. Các gói chuyên nghiệp của nó bao gồm quyền truy cập API mà không cần phí nhà phát triển riêng biệt, cho phép chế độ chỉ vẽ được thực thi thông qua các tab chữ ký có thể tùy chỉnh. Giá cả minh bạch và cạnh tranh: gói Essential chỉ có giá 16,6 đô la mỗi tháng, hỗ trợ tối đa 100 tài liệu chữ ký điện tử, số lượng chỗ ngồi người dùng không giới hạn và xác minh mã truy cập—tất cả đều dựa trên nền tảng tuân thủ. Điều này làm cho nó có hiệu quả chi phí cao đối với các nhóm đang phát triển, đặc biệt là ở Châu Á-Thái Bình Dương, nơi nhu cầu xuyên biên giới làm tăng chi phí của các nhà cung cấp tập trung vào Hoa Kỳ. eSignGlobal đang tích cực mở rộng trên toàn cầu, bao gồm Châu Âu và Châu Mỹ, cạnh tranh trực tiếp với các gã khổng lồ hiện có thông qua ngưỡng thấp hơn và tối ưu hóa khu vực.

esignglobal HK


Đang tìm kiếm một giải pháp thay thế thông minh hơn cho DocuSign?

eSignGlobal cung cấp các giải pháp chữ ký điện tử linh hoạt và tiết kiệm chi phí hơn, với tuân thủ toàn cầu, giá cả minh bạch và quy trình giới thiệu nhanh hơn.

👉 Bắt đầu dùng thử miễn phí


HelloSign (Dropbox Sign): Điểm vào thân thiện với người dùng

HelloSign, hiện thuộc Dropbox, cung cấp các công cụ API trực quan cho các doanh nghiệp vừa và nhỏ, bao gồm tùy chỉnh chữ ký dễ dàng như buộc vẽ. Có một cấp miễn phí, nhưng các gói trả phí bắt đầu từ 15 đô la mỗi tháng/người dùng, tập trung vào sự đơn giản hơn là các chức năng quy mô cấp doanh nghiệp.

So sánh cạnh tranh: Tổng quan về các nền tảng chữ ký điện tử

Để hỗ trợ việc ra quyết định, đây là tổng quan trung lập về nền tảng chính dựa trên giá cả, tính linh hoạt của API và lợi thế tuân thủ (dữ liệu năm 2025; giá trị thực tế có thể khác nhau).

Tính năng/Nền tảng DocuSign Adobe Sign eSignGlobal HelloSign (Dropbox Sign)
Tùy chỉnh chữ ký API (ví dụ: buộc vẽ) Có, thông qua SignHereTab và signatureType=DRAW Có, thông qua cấu hình Field API Có, bao gồm trong gói Professional với tích hợp hệ sinh thái Có, hỗ trợ cơ bản thông qua Templates API
Giá khởi điểm (hàng năm, mỗi người dùng/gói) 120 đô la (Cá nhân); 600 đô la API Starter 120 đô la (Cá nhân) 299 đô la (Essential, không giới hạn người dùng) 180 đô la (Essentials)
Giới hạn phong bì/tài liệu (cơ bản) 5-100/tháng 10-50/tháng 100/năm (Essential) Không giới hạn (trả phí)
Trọng tâm tuân thủ Toàn cầu (ESIGN, eIDAS, UETA) EU/Hoa Kỳ mạnh mẽ; Trung tâm PDF 100 quốc gia; Độ sâu Châu Á-Thái Bình Dương (iAM Smart, Singpass) Cơ bản Hoa Kỳ/EU
Hạn ngạch API và tiện ích bổ sung Đo lường; Bulk Send bổ sung Tích hợp với hệ sinh thái Adobe Không giới hạn người dùng; API đi kèm Đơn giản, không có phí trên mỗi chỗ ngồi
Phù hợp nhất cho Tích hợp cấp doanh nghiệp Quy trình làm việc sáng tạo/tài liệu Tuân thủ khu vực Châu Á-Thái Bình Dương và tiết kiệm chi phí SMB tìm kiếm sự tiện lợi
Nhược điểm Chi phí cao hơn cho API/chức năng nâng cao Ít tối ưu hóa Châu Á-Thái Bình Dương hơn Mới nổi ở các thị trường ngoài Châu Á-Thái Bình Dương Quản trị doanh nghiệp hạn chế

Bảng này nhấn mạnh rằng lựa chọn phụ thuộc vào quy mô, khu vực và nhu cầu—DocuSign cho phạm vi rộng, eSignGlobal cho hiệu quả Châu Á-Thái Bình Dương.

Suy nghĩ cuối cùng về chiến lược chữ ký điện tử

Như đã trình bày ở trên, tùy chỉnh API để kiểm soát chữ ký là rất quan trọng đối với các quy trình kỹ thuật số an toàn. Các doanh nghiệp nên đánh giá các nền tảng một cách tổng thể, xem xét tổng chi phí và khả năng thích ứng khu vực. Đối với những người tìm kiếm giải pháp thay thế DocuSign, eSignGlobal nổi bật về tuân thủ khu vực Châu Á-Thái Bình Dương, cung cấp các chức năng cân bằng mà không cần giá cao.

avatar
Shunfang
Trưởng phòng Quản lý Sản phẩm tại eSignGlobal, một nhà lãnh đạo dày dạn kinh nghiệm quốc tế sâu rộng trong ngành chữ ký điện tử. Theo dõi LinkedIn của tôi